O que é uma boa maneira de lidar com os cookies em Pilões?
Pergunta
Eu vi algumas referências que dizem que não há WSGI middleware para fazê-lo, mas eu não sei muito sobre as escolhas para middelware WSGI que lida com cookies.
Solução
Você não necessidade especial qualquer coisa com postes (0.9.7), tudo funciona fora da caixa:
from pylons import request, response
#set a cookie
response.set_cookie( cookiename , some_string, max_age=180*24*3600 )
#read a cookie
request.cookies.get( cookiename )
#remove a cookie
request.cookies.pop( cookiename, None )
Pilões usa WebOb (request, response) são (webob.Request, webob.Response) objetos.
Outras dicas
O .pop acima deve ser
response.delete_cookie('cookie_name')
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ow